![]() ![]() ![]() Remember though, there are wildcard certificates and other variations, but for a typical site, it should match exactly. It could take a minute or two to scan your site’s SSL/TLS configuration on your web server. You can also select the option to hide public results if you prefer. It is very reliable and we use it for all Kinsta clients when verifying certificates. Simply input your domain into the Hostname field and click on “Submit.” If you see this error, the first and easiest place to start is to perform an SSL check on the certificate that is installed on the site. We recommend using the free SSL check tool from Qualys SSL Labs.
